[发明专利]页面展示系统、方法及装置在审
申请号: | 202010877604.X | 申请日: | 2020-08-27 |
公开(公告)号: | CN112035117A | 公开(公告)日: | 2020-12-04 |
发明(设计)人: | 陈凯鑫 | 申请(专利权)人: | 北京三快在线科技有限公司 |
主分类号: | G06F8/41 | 分类号: | G06F8/41;G06F8/38;G06F8/71 |
代理公司: | 北京曼威知识产权代理有限公司 11709 | 代理人: | 方志炜 |
地址: | 100080 北京市海*** | 国省代码: | 北京;11 |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 页面 展示 系统 方法 装置 | ||
1.页面展示系统,其特征在于,所述系统包括:服务器、第一终端、第二终端;其中:
所述第一终端根据第一用户的操作,生成目标页面包含的各组件的组件代码;分别将每个组件代码编译为页面代码,将各页面代码上传至所述服务器,其中,各组件在所述目标页面中的位置不完全相同;
所述服务器接收并存储各页面代码;
所述第二终端接收第二用户输入的页面访问请求,根据所述页面访问请求,确定所述目标页面,确定所述目标页面中包含的各页面区域;针对每个页面区域,向所述服务器发送获取位于该页面区域的组件的组件获取请求;
所述服务器根据所述组件获取请求,确定位于该页面区域的各组件对应的页面代码,作为指定页面代码,并将各指定页面代码发送给所述第二终端;
所述第二终端将各指定页面代码进行组合,根据组合结果,对该页面区域进行展示。
2.页面展示方法,其特征在于,所述方法包括:
第二终端接收第二用户输入的页面访问请求;
根据所述页面访问请求,确定目标页面,确定所述目标页面中包含的各页面区域;
针对每个页面区域,向服务器发送获取位于该页面区域的组件的组件获取请求;
接收所述服务器根据所述组件获取请求确定并发送的位于该页面区域的各组件对应的页面代码,作为指定页面代码,其中,所述页面代码为所述服务器接收并存储的,由第一终端对组件代码进行编译得到的页面代码,所述组件代码由所述第一终端根据第一用户的操作生成的目标页面包含的各组件的组件代码,其中,各组件在所述目标页面中的位置不完全相同;
将各指定页面代码进行组合;
根据组合结果,对该页面区域进行展示。
3.如权利要求2所述的方法,其特征在于,根据组合结果,对该页面区域进行展示,具体包括:
对组合结果进行挂载,得到该页面区域对应的页面内容;
展示所述页面内容。
4.如权利要求2-3任一所述的方法,其特征在于,在将各页面代码进行组合后,所述方法还包括:
设置沙盒环境,以使各指定页面代码的运行互不影响。
5.页面展示方法,其特征在于,所述方法包括:
第一终端根据第一用户的操作,生成目标页面包含的各组件的组件代码;
分别将每个组件代码编译为页面代码;
将各页面代码上传至服务器,以使第二终端确定所述目标页面中包含的各页面区域;针对每个页面区域,向所述服务器发送获取位于该页面区域的组件的组件获取请求,接收所述服务器确定并发送的存储的位于该页面区域的各组件对应的页面代码,作为指定页面代码,将各指定页面代码进行组合,根据组合结果,对该页面区域进行展示;
其中,各组件在所述目标页面中的位置不完全相同,所述目标页面为所述第二终端根据接收的第二用户输入的页面访问请求,确定的目标页面。
6.如权利要求5所述的方法,其特征在于,根据第一用户的操作,生成目标页面包含的各组件的组件代码,具体包括:
根据第一用户的操作,针对所述目标页面包含的每个组件,向所述服务器发送获取该组件的组件标识的标识获取请求;
接收所述服务器发送的该组件的组件标识;
响应于所述第一用户的操作,生成该组件的组件标识对应的组件代码以及组件配置。
7.如权利要求6所述的方法,其特征在于,将各页面代码上传至服务器,具体包括:
针对各页面代码,确定该页面代码对应的组件的组件标识,作为指定组件标识;
确定所述指定组件标识对应的组件配置,作为指定组件配置;
将该页面代码以及所述指定组件配置上传至所述服务器。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于北京三快在线科技有限公司,未经北京三快在线科技有限公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/202010877604.X/1.html,转载请声明来源钻瓜专利网。